Vectors can be of two types: Atomic Vectors A vector can be a vector of characters, logical, integers or numeric. The general pattern is vector (class of object, length). You can also create vectors by concatenating them using the c () function. tripp warehouse doncaster

WebAn independent samples t-test is typically used when each experimental unit, (study subject) is only assigned one of the two available treatment conditions.
